How do I test my WiFi signal?

In Windows, go to Network and Internet > Network and Sharing Center. Select the blue Wi-Fi link to see the signal strength. On Mac, the Wi-Fi indicator is located in the upper-right corner of the screen in the menu bar.

What is a good WiFi speed?

Any internet connection above 25 Mbps is considered a good internet speed, particularly for average users with no more than three people using the connection. Larger households of 3-5 people should consider speeds closer to the 100–200 Mbps range.

What speed WIFI do I need?

A good internet speed for most people is around 30 Mbps. Some can get away with less and others could use more. But 30 Mbps is a good starting point.

Is 100 Mbps good for zoom?

Please also keep in mind that increasing your downstream internet speeds from 100Mbps to 400Mbps is very unlikely to impact the quality of your Zoom experience. Zoom only uses ~3.0Mbps for HD video and audio. Most home internet speeds far exceed the downstream requirements for Zoom.

What is a good internet speed for video conferencing?

If you want You’ll need about
———————————– ——————–
Video conferencing** 1-4 Mbps
Standard-definition video streaming 3-4 Mbps
High-definition video streaming 5-8 Mbps
Frequent large file downloading 50 Mbps and up
